Year number 2005 40.95652173913044 2006 41.108695652173914 2007 40.608695652173914 2008 40.43478260869565 2009 40.5 2010 39.82608695652174 2011 39.369565217391305 2012 39.276595744680854 2013 39.276666666666664 2014 37.962941176470586 2015 37.37470588235294 2016 36.060980392156864 2017 33.64588235294118 2018 33.35176470588235 2019 31.21450980392157